TECHNICAL FIELD

[0001] The present application relates to the technical field of electric vehicles, and more particularly, to a method and device for monitoring a battery and a battery management system. BACKGROUND

[0002] Electric vehicle companies have generally launched new energy vehicle models using lithium ion power batteries as energy storage devices. While lithium ion power batteries are widely used, safety problems have emerged, and there have been several new energy vehicle fire accidents.

[0003] In the prior art, whether a cell is faulty is mainly determined by monitoring the voltage, temperature and other parameters of the cell. When the cell is in thermal runaway, even if the voltage, temperature and other parameters of the cell are collected, the cell may have been damaged and cannot be used again.

[0004] Therefore, how to more reliably monitor the battery in an electric vehicle and improve the safety of the battery is a technical problem to be solved at present. SUMMARY

[0039] The embodiment of the application provides a method for monitoring a battery, which is applied to the battery comprising a plurality of battery cells, each of the battery cells is sorted in advance and added with a serial number, and each of the battery cells is divided into a plurality of battery cell groups according to a preset grouping rule, the battery cell with the smallest serial number in each of the battery cell groups is taken as a first battery cell, and the method comprises the following steps: Figure 1

[0040] In step S101, the equalization capacity of each of the battery cells is monitored, and it is judged whether there is a battery cell with an equalization capacity greater than a rated allowable equalization capacity.

[0041] In the embodiment, the battery is formed by connecting a plurality of single-section battery cells in series, each of the battery cells is sorted in advance according to the available capacity from small to large, and added with a serial number, and divided into a plurality of battery cell groups according to a preset grouping rule, the number of battery cells in each of the battery cell groups can be the same or different, the serial numbers of the battery cells in each of the battery cell groups are sorted from small to large, and the battery cell with the smallest serial number in each of the battery cell groups is the first battery cell in each of the battery cell groups.

[0042] Due to the limitation of the process level, there is a certain difference between the battery cells, and the capacity attenuation of the battery cells is also inconsistent in the use process along with the increase of the charging and discharging cycle number, the storage time and the temperature, etc., so that the SoC (State of Charge) of the battery cells in the same battery group is inconsistent, and the imbalance of the battery cells in the same battery group is caused, therefore, the battery can be balanced by the passive capacity equalization, and the battery cell with a high available capacity is discharged to the same capacity as the battery cell with a low available capacity. The equalization capacity of each of the battery cells is monitored, the equalization capacity is determined according to the difference between the available capacity of the battery cell and the reference capacity, and the reference capacity is the minimum value in the available capacity of each of the battery cells.

[0043] If the equalization capacity of a certain battery cell is greater than the rated allowable equalization capacity, it is indicated that there is a faulty battery cell in each of the battery cells, and the position of the faulty battery cell needs to be further judged so as to perform subsequent processing on the faulty battery cell.

[0044] In step S102, if there is a battery cell with an equalization capacity greater than the rated allowable equalization capacity, the first battery cell in the first group is taken as a target battery cell, and it is judged whether there is a faulty battery cell in each of the first battery cells according to the first equalization capacity of each of the remaining first battery cells.

[0045] In the embodiment, the existence of the faulty battery cell will affect the equalization capacity of the other battery cells, therefore, if there is a battery cell with an equalization capacity greater than the rated allowable equalization capacity, it is indicated that there is a faulty battery cell. The first battery cell in the first group is taken as a target battery cell, and then it is judged whether there is a faulty battery cell in each of the first battery cells according to the first equalization capacity of each of the remaining first battery cells.

[0046] ​It can be understood that if there is no battery cell with an equalization capacity greater than the rated allowable equalization capacity, it indicates that the equalization capacities of the battery cells are in a normal range and there is no faulty battery cell, and the equalization capacities of the battery cells can be continuously monitored.

[0047] In order to accurately determine whether there is a faulty battery cell in each first battery cell, in some embodiments of the present application, whether there is a faulty battery cell in each first battery cell is determined according to the first equalization capacities of the remaining first battery cells, specifically:

[0048] If each first equalization capacity is a third equalization capacity, it is determined that the target battery cell is the faulty battery cell, and the third equalization capacity is an equalization capacity whose increasing value reaches a preset increasing value within the preset historical time length;

[0049] If there is a fourth equalization capacity in each first equalization capacity, it is determined that the first battery cell corresponding to the fourth equalization capacity is the faulty battery cell, and the fourth equalization capacity is an equalization capacity whose decreasing value reaches a preset decreasing value within the preset historical time length.

[0050] In this embodiment, the available capacity of the target battery cell is the minimum value among the available capacities of the battery cells, so the available capacity of the target battery cell is the reference capacity. When the target battery cell fails, it will no longer participate in the capacity equalization operation, which will cause a sudden change in the first equalization capacities of the remaining first battery cells. Therefore, if each first equalization capacity is a third equalization capacity, that is, each first equalization capacity suddenly increases, it indicates that the target battery cell has a fault, and it is determined that the target battery cell is the faulty battery cell. If there is a fourth equalization capacity in each first equalization capacity at this time, that is, one or more first equalization capacities suddenly decrease, it indicates that it is caused by the fault of the first battery cell corresponding to the fourth equalization capacity itself. Therefore, it is determined that the first battery cell corresponding to the fourth equalization capacity is the faulty battery cell.

[0051] In order to ensure that there is no faulty battery cell in each first battery cell, after determining whether there is a faulty battery cell in each first battery cell according to the first equalization capacities of the remaining first battery cells, the method further comprises:

[0052] If there is the faulty battery cell in each first battery cell, output the position of the faulty battery cell and issue an abnormal early warning;

[0053] Eliminate the faulty battery cell, reduce the serial numbers of each battery cell after the faulty battery cell by one, and re-determine each new first battery cell until there is no faulty battery cell in each first battery cell.

[0054] In the embodiment, if there is a faulty cell in each first cell, the position of the faulty cell is outputted and an abnormal early warning is issued to remind the user to handle the faulty cell in time, and then the faulty cell is rejected. Since the serial number is interrupted after the rejection of the faulty cell, the serial number needs to be adjusted, the serial number of each cell after the faulty cell is reduced by one, and each new first cell is determined again. Then, whether there is a faulty cell in each first cell is determined again according to the first equalization capacity of each remaining first cell, until there is no faulty cell in each first cell.

[0055] The rejection of the faulty cell can be automatic closing of the faulty cell, or closing of the faulty cell according to the closing instruction of the user.

[0056] In order to accurately monitor the number of normal cells, the method further comprises:

[0057] If the current first equalization capacity is not the fourth equalization capacity, the current first cell corresponding to the current first equalization capacity is determined to be a normal cell, and the number of normal cells is increased by one.

[0058] In the embodiment, each first cell except the target cell is determined, the current first equalization capacity corresponds to the current first cell, and if the current first equalization capacity is not the fourth equalization capacity, it means that the current first equalization capacity does not suddenly decrease, and the current first cell is a normal cell. The number of normal cells is increased by one.

[0059] In step S103, if there is no faulty cell in each first cell, whether there is a faulty cell in the cell group in which the first cell is located is determined according to the second equalization capacity of each other cell in the cell group.

[0060] In the embodiment, if there is no faulty cell in each first cell, the determination process in the cell group is performed to determine whether there is a faulty cell in each cell group. When the other cells in the cell group except the first cell fail, the equalization capacity of the cell itself changes. According to the second equalization capacity of each other cell in the cell group in which the first cell is located, whether there is a faulty cell in the cell group in which the first cell is located can be determined.

[0061] In order to accurately determine whether there is a faulty cell in the cell group in which the first cell is located, whether there is a faulty cell in the cell group in which the first cell is located is determined according to the second equalization capacity of each other cell in the cell group in which the first cell is located. Specifically:

[0062] If the fourth equalization capacity exists in each second equalization capacity, the cell corresponding to the fourth equalization capacity is determined to be the faulty cell.

[0063] In the embodiment, if the fourth equalization capacity exists in each second equalization capacity, it indicates that the equalization capacity of the battery cell corresponding to the fourth equalization capacity suddenly decreases, and thus the battery cell corresponding to the fourth equalization capacity can be determined as the fault battery cell.

[0064] In order to accurately monitor the number of normal battery cells, in some embodiments of the present application, the method further comprises:

[0065] If the current second equalization capacity is not the fourth equalization capacity, the current battery cell corresponding to the current second equalization capacity is determined as a normal battery cell, and the number of normal battery cells is increased by one.

[0066] In the embodiment, each battery cell in the battery cell group except the first battery cell is determined, the current fourth equalization capacity corresponds to the current battery cell, and if the current second equalization capacity is not the fourth equalization capacity, it indicates that the current battery cell does not suddenly decrease, and the current battery cell is a normal battery cell, and the number of normal battery cells is increased by one.

[0067] In some embodiments of the present application, after the monitoring of all battery cells is completed, the number of normal battery cells and the capacity of each normal battery cell are output, so that the user can more intuitively understand the overall situation of the battery.

[0068] In step S104, if the fault battery cell exists in the battery cell group where the first battery cell is located, the position of the fault battery cell is output, and an abnormal warning is issued.

[0069] In the embodiment, by outputting the position of the fault battery cell and issuing an abnormal warning, a warning can be issued before the battery cell appears thermal runaway, so that the user can replace the fault battery cell in advance through maintenance means to avoid causing greater damage.

[0070] In order to further improve the reliability of monitoring, in some embodiments of the present application, after the position of the fault battery cell is output and the abnormal warning is issued, the method further comprises:

[0071] The fault battery cell is removed, and the serial number of each battery cell after the fault battery cell is reduced by one.

[0072] In the embodiment, by removing the fault battery cell, the fault battery cell is prevented from further deteriorating, and since the serial number is interrupted after the fault battery cell is removed, the serial number of each battery cell after the fault battery cell needs to be adjusted and reduced by one.
